Students will create a 3-D model of a landform.

Powered by iRubric 3-D Model
  Excellent

4 pts

Good

3 pts

Fair

2 pts

Poor

1 pts

Labeling

Excellent

3-D model is labeled with all physical features correctly.
Good

3-D model includes the majority of physical features that were required to be displayed. Only 2-3 missing
Fair

3-D model contains minimal physical features . Only missing 4-5.
Poor

No physical features are labeled.
Creativity

Excellent

Student show creative ideas to create their model. Student explored above and beyond what was asked.
Good

Students explored creative options still could use improvments.
Fair

Students met basic requirments of the assignment.
Poor

No creative ideas used.
Neatness

Excellent

Model is constructed and labeled very neatly.
Good

Model is neat but needs some improvement.
Fair

Model although constructed properly is extremely disorderly and not neat.
Poor

Model not constructed with any order, objects are out of place.
Oral Presentation

Excellent

Students' description of the physical features are clear and complete; explain the meaning of completing this type of project in detail; discuss creative aspects/materials used; excellent presentation skills: eye contact, voice; all members of group participated in oral presention.
Good

Student discuss most of the physical features; explain the meaning of the project briefly; discuss creative aspects/materials; good presention skills; most group members participated.
Fair

Student discuss some physical features, but without detail; mention either the meaning of the project or creative aspects; only 1-2 members spoke.
Poor

Students name only 2 or less physical features; no mention of project meaning or creative aspects; only 1 person spoke.
